Historical development and evolution
Perplexity AI was launched in 2022 as a new type of search engine. He quickly gained popularity for his ability to provide detailed and original responses to user queries. The platform has grown up to include features such as vocal research and image recognition.
Microsoft Copilot started as Bing Cat at the beginning of 2023. It was part of Microsoft’s efforts to compete with chatgpt and other AI chatbots. In September 2023, Microsoft renamed Bing Chat as a co -pilot, expanding its features and integrating it into more Microsoft products.
The two tools have improved their precision and their capacities over time. They now offer more personalized results and can manage more complex queries than when they first launch.

Integration of the platform and compatibility of devices
Copilot works well with Microsoft products. It is integrated into the Edge browser, which facilitates access to Windows users. The AI perplexity is more flexible. It works on various devices and browsers. This makes it a good choice for people who use different systems.
Perplexity AI has applications for iOS and Android. These applications allow users to search and get answers on their phones. Copilot is mainly used on computers via Edge. This can limit its use for people who prefer mobile devices.
